The Material Science: What Exactly is XPE Foam?

Defining Chemically Cross-Linked Polyethylene

To understand foam safety, we first need to look closely at its chemical structure. XPE stands for Chemically Cross-Linked Polyethylene. Manufacturers create it by deliberately altering the basic molecular structure of standard polyethylene plastic. They use a highly specific thermal process called cross-linking. This complex process binds the polymer chains together, creating intricate three-dimensional webs. It effectively transforms a rigid plastic into a highly durable, flexible material. The resulting internal structure consists of millions of tiny, permanently sealed pockets of air. Industry professionals call this a closed-cell foam.

The Manufacturing Reality

The actual foaming process determines the final safety profile of the product. Many traditional foam types require harsh chemical blowing agents to expand properly. These toxic agents frequently leave behind hazardous residues. High-quality manufacturing differs significantly. It relies on a much cleaner expansion process. Reputable factories apply precise thermal heat to cross-link the polymers effectively. They purposely avoid relying on toxic blowing agents. This careful thermal management prevents dangerous chemical trapping within the foam matrix.

Physical Characteristics for Nursery Use

Its closed-cell nature provides immense practical benefits for households. Water simply cannot penetrate the top surface. Spills pool cleanly on top for easy removal. This inherently waterproof characteristic makes it exceptionally hygienic. The sealed surface thoroughly prevents moisture absorption deep into the core. Consequently, mold and bacteria cannot easily grow inside the material. Furthermore, the foam is naturally hypoallergenic. It strongly repels dust mites, pet dander, and other common allergens. These traits remain critical for infant environments. Babies spend hours face-down on these surfaces daily. They absolutely require a pristine, easily sanitized play area.

XPE vs. Formamide

Formamide remains a massive red flag in the baby goods industry. Standard EVA foam notoriously requires this specific toxic chemical. Formamide keeps the otherwise stiff EVA material soft and pliable. Without adding formamide, cheap EVA puzzle mats quickly become brittle and snap. Conversely, premium manufacturing does not require formamide at all. The underlying cross-linking process naturally yields a soft, flexible texture. You completely avoid the primary chemical hazard associated with budget-friendly nursery mats.

VOCs and "New Mat Smell"

Many parents panic when they initially open a new product box. They often notice a distinct, unusual odor. We must clearly differentiate between harmless manufacturing odors and hazardous chemical off-gassing. Safe products sometimes retain a mild "new" smell directly from their thermal processing. This faint odor typically dissipates within 24 to 48 hours in a properly ventilated room. Hazardous chemical off-gassing behaves very differently. It persists strongly for weeks or even months. It continually releases dangerous volatile organic compounds (VOCs) into your indoor air. Certified items guarantee zero hazardous VOC emissions.

Regulatory Baselines

You must constantly insist on strict chemical absences. A truly safe product hits absolute zero across the board for all known toxins. The regulatory baseline is completely non-negotiable for infants. Safe mats explicitly guarantee:

  • 0% BPA (Bisphenol A - a known endocrine disruptor)

  • 0% Phthalates (dangerous chemical plasticizers)

  • 0% Lead and heavy metals (often hidden in cheap color dyes)

  • 0% Latex (a common severe allergen)

You should never compromise on these four critical metrics. They form the absolute foundation of nursery safety.

XPE vs. EVA (Ethylene-Vinyl Acetate)

EVA dominates the vast budget market segment. It frequently appears in cheap, brightly colored alphabet puzzle mats. EVA is incredibly cheap and fast to produce. However, it carries a substantially higher risk of long-term formamide exposure. The alternative feels slightly firmer than standard EVA. Yet, it offers a significantly safer chemical profile overall. You trade a tiny amount of unnatural squishiness for total parental peace of mind.

XPE vs. PVC (Polyvinyl Chloride)

PVC creates exceptionally heavy, ultra-durable floor surfaces. Manufacturers often use it for premium memory foam items. Unfortunately, standard PVC relies heavily on toxic plasticizers for flexibility. Phthalates make the naturally rigid PVC soft enough for babies to crawl on comfortably. These plasticizers carry severe global health warnings. Our recommended material provides a much safer alternative. It weighs far less while eliminating dangerous phthalate exposure entirely.

XPE vs. TPU (Thermoplastic Polyurethane)

TPU represents the absolute premium tier of playroom flooring. Brands frequently use it as a thin outer cover over heavy memory foam cores. It offers excellent safety records and supreme scratch resistance. The cross-linked alternative serves as a much more cost-effective choice for average families. It remains much lighter and easier to roll up. However, you should note it is slightly less scratch-resistant than high-end TPU surfaces.

Implementation & Daily Use: Pros and Cons of an XPE Rolling Play Mat

The Format Decision

You must intentionally choose the right physical format for your living space. Parents usually decide between folding squares, puzzle-piece sections, and continuous rolling designs. We strongly recommend comparing the xpe rolling play mat style directly against its modular competitors. Each specific style dictates exactly how you will clean and maintain the nursery.

Pros of Rolling Formats

A continuous roll provides an entirely seamless surface area. You instantly eliminate the frustrating, crumb-catching crevices found in traditional puzzle mats. It is incredibly easy to wipe down rapidly after a messy toddler snack. Furthermore, the solid piece fully prevents liquid seepage. Heavy spills will not leak through the cracks to ruin your expensive hardwood floors beneath.

Cons of Rolling Formats

Rolling formats do present a few minor logistical challenges. They are noticeably harder to store than folding variations. You simply cannot collapse them into a tiny, compact square for closet storage. Additionally, the far corners may initially curl up slightly after unboxing. You usually need to weigh the outer edges down with heavy books for a few days to flatten them perfectly.

Implementation Risks and Wear & Tear

No material exists that is entirely invincible. You must proactively address the primary physical vulnerabilities of this foam. The closed-cell structure is somewhat susceptible to accidental punctures. Sharp toys dropped from a high height can pierce the waterproof surface layer. Heavy furniture indentations also often become permanent over time. You should never place heavy wooden cribs or loaded bookshelves directly on the soft foam. Finally, family pet claws pose a highly significant threat. Energetic dogs and cats can easily scratch or puncture the soft surface during daily play.

The Buyer’s Checklist: How to Evaluate and Shortlist an XPE Mat

You need a highly structured approach to narrow down your final choices. Use this practical, step-by-step evaluation checklist before completing any online purchase.

1. Verify Mandatory Certifications

Always instruct yourself to look for explicitly stated testing standards on the packaging. Vague marketing claims mean absolutely nothing regarding safety.

  • US Standards: Ensure full compliance with CPSIA and ASTM F963. ASTM verifies the mechanical safety and tests for hazardous heavy metals.

  • EU Standards: Look carefully for EN71 certification and strict REACH compliance. REACH specifically protects human health from severe chemical risks.

These specific certifications prove independent testing labs verified the product for heavy metals and hidden toxins.

2. Assess Thickness and Density Criteria

Select the ideal thickness based entirely on your child's current developmental stage.

  1. 0.4 Inches (1 cm): This thickness works best for general daily play. It suits older toddlers who are already walking confidently.

  2. 0.6 Inches (1.5 cm) or higher: This provides the ideal depth for early tummy time, independent sitting, and unsteady first steps. It cushions hard backward falls much better.

3. Evaluate Surface Texture

Proper texture provides crucial physical traction. Babies desperately need a solid grip to push themselves up onto their knees. Raised, anti-slip patterns effectively prevent frustrating slips. However, you must carefully avoid overly deep grooves. Deeply etched patterns easily trap tiny crumbs, spilled milk, and dangerous bacteria. They quickly turn routine daily cleaning into a highly frustrating chore. A shallow, softly raised texture offers the perfect practical balance.

4. Identify Immediate Red Flags

You should walk away immediately from online listings exhibiting these specific warning signs:

  • Vague material descriptions listed simply as "foam" without properly specifying the exact chemical polymer used.

  • A complete lack of customer service transparency. Trustworthy brands must gladly share their official lab reports upon your request.

  • Overwhelmingly strong, persistent chemical odors reported frequently in recent verified customer reviews.

FAQ

Q: Does XPE foam off-gas?

A: Certified, high-quality material has minimal to zero hazardous VOC off-gassing. Unlike cheap EVA or PVC options, it does not rely on toxic blowing agents or chemical plasticizers during manufacturing. You might notice a slight, harmless thermal processing odor upon opening the box. However, this safely and completely dissipates within 48 hours in any well-ventilated room.

Q: How do I clean an XPE baby mat?

A: You should use a simple, non-toxic cleaning solution of mild dish soap and warm water. Wipe the surface gently with a soft microfiber cloth or sponge. You must strictly avoid using harsh chemical bleaches, highly acidic cleaners, or abrasive scrubbers. These aggressive cleaning methods will rapidly degrade the waterproof top layer and damage the closed-cell structure.

Q: Is XPE foam flammable?

A: Like all standard petroleum-based polymers, it will eventually melt and burn when directly exposed to high, sustained heat or open flames. However, reputable brands intentionally design their products to pass standard consumer flammability tests automatically. They achieve this critical baseline fire safety without ever treating the material with highly toxic chemical flame retardants.

Q: Can pets walk on an XPE play mat?

A: We strongly advise keeping cats and dogs off the surface area entirely. While the material resists liquid pet messes beautifully, its soft, closed-cell structure remains highly vulnerable to physical punctures. Pet claws can easily pierce the top layer during energetic zoomies or deep stretches. This leaves permanent scratches and ultimately compromises the waterproof seal.
